Savory Spinach and Chicken Protein Bowl

Ingredients

  • 1 chicken breast
  • 1 cup baby spinach
  • 1/2 cup cooked quinoa
  • 1/4 cup Greek yogurt
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Recipe

A high-protein, savory bowl featuring tender chicken, nutritious spinach, and creamy Greek yogurt, perfect for a wholesome and satisfying meal.

⏱️ Cooking Time: 25 minutes | 🍽️ Servings: 1

Instructions

  1. 1.
    Begin by preparing the chicken breast. Trim any excess fat and season lightly with salt and pepper. Heat a skillet over medium-high heat and add the olive oil. Once the oil shimmers, place the chicken breast in the pan. Cook for 6-7 minutes on each side until golden brown and cooked through. Use an internal thermometer to check that the temperature reaches 165°F, ensuring it's safe to eat. Rest the chicken for a few minutes before slicing it thinly across the grain for tenderness.
  2. 2.
    While the chicken cooks, rinse the baby spinach thoroughly under cold water. Spinach can hold grit, so ensure it's completely free of dirt. Add the cleaned spinach to a plate, and if you prefer, lightly wilt it by placing it in the warm skillet for just 30 seconds. This will soften the leaves but retain their bright green color. If you encounter any large stems that are not appealing, remove them for a more pleasant texture.
  3. 3.
    Cook quinoa beforehand, or use pre-cooked quinoa for convenience. Measure out 1/2 cup and gently fluff it with a fork to keep the grains separate. For an aromatic touch, consider cooking quinoa with a little broth instead of water. Add the quinoa to the center of your plate, spreading it out to create a bed for the other ingredients.
  4. 4.
    For the Greek yogurt sauce, spoon out 1/4 cup into a small bowl. If you like a tangy zest, add a pinch of lemon zest or a sprinkle of black pepper. This adds depth to the flavor and complements the chicken beautifully. Serve the yogurt alongside or drizzled over the chicken slices. This not only adds creaminess but also packs additional protein into your dish.
  5. 5.
    Assemble the bowl by placing sliced chicken on the quinoa and spinach. You should see vibrant layers of green, white, and golden brown. This visual cue indicates a balanced distribution. The key is to combine each element in every bite for a harmonious taste. Adjust seasoning with salt and pepper to your preference. If the chicken is too dry, add a drizzle of olive oil or an extra dollop of yogurt.
